Yes , two girls, especially if spayed, can live in relative harmony, if the human leader is a clear alpha. However, if you're not dominant all the time, they are likely to squable over alpha position, and could get in some real bi8ch fights. Bi8ch fights are usually much worse than dog fights, more serious, more damage.
If the dogs you're talking about are large, or just have powerful bites, or are ratters, or fighting breeds, or protection breeds, or too different in size and power , you can have FATAL fights. Lady down the street had two German Shepherd females, nearly kill each other, both spent a week on IVs and had over 400 stitches each. Females are much more serious, and more deadly fighters than males. They can shred each other. I've seen small girl dogs try to kill each other, and had time to break it up, without much damage, just because they were less powerful. Two dogs of the same sex are likely to test each other all the time to try to prove who is alpha. The best doggie buddies, are always a neutered male, and spayed female. Then there is no hormonal rages, no battles or bickering for alpha dominance. Peace.
